Gold chrome roll-film camera, named Swinger (model 20), made of a rigid plastic body. It has a meniscus lens (single element, plastic), a single speed rotary shutter, everset, 1/200 second, a built-in flashgun for AG-1 bulbs (missing here), a fixed focus and a plastic wrist strap. The exposure setting is assisted via a built-in photometer.
Original retail price: $19.95 (which was very cheap in comparison to the other Polaroid cameras that had been previously put on the market).
